Designing a product in a CAD environment can be an ideal option for complex projects which require multiple variables and components be considered. It also has the added bonus of allowing you to “see” what the finished part will look like.

Solidworks, CAD

We use Solidworks, a solid modeler program that utilizes parametric feature-based modeling. In other words, we create a solid object in the program, define the criteria to cut away material, and create the part in the virtual space. This method helps us determine the best way of fabricating the part while guaranteeing an accurate and stable final product.

Like any tool, just having the software does not mean it will guarantee the best result. We combine certified Solidworks training with real-life machining and fabricating experience which allows our technicians to best utilize the advantages of the software when working on your project. The result is a product the meets your expectations even before a single part is machined.

IP and Pricing

Unless established before project commencement, S.K. Grimes retains the rights to our designs, whether it be CAD or hand sketching. Design work is included in the cost of more complex products we create. Our standard procedure is to provide our clients with end product, not the design, process, or prints.

If required, we provide a Client-owned design service which provides CAD drawings and is billed per hour. Our CAD services range from creation of schematics, to enhancement of existing designs, to fabrication files for prototypes.
